Cellular compartmentalization is a fundamental property of living cells that allows the positioning and separation of biomolecules and biochemical processes within distinct compartments.1-3 This compartmentalization ensures cellular functionality and behavior, and provides the basis for the remarkable efficiency of cells as adaptive biochemical reactors.4 Inspired by this natural organization, biomimetic compartmentalized systems with life-like properties have been developed, including...
